post something up in the Permissions/Songs subforum, specifically in the "Artist's Blanket Permission" thread. that would be where you'd get the most traffic.

the subforum is within FFR General Talk. from there, i would imagine that people will start stepping your stuff and sending it to me for review.

my one advice would be to crop the length beforehand, and make FFR Edits for the songs. and list the BPM of the songs; makes it easier for the stepfile authors.
